Together, we create an environment where you can grow, contribute, and help improve the experience and outcomes for every patient we serve. **Overview:** Lead Medical Assistant **Position Highlights:** - Orthopaedics - Lombard **Position Highlights:** - Full-Time, 40 hours - Hours: Monday-Friday; 7:30am-5:00pm - Location: Lombard and Westmont MOB - Travel: Expected to travel to other clinics for coverage as needed - Wesmont Pasqunelli, and Elmhurst **Benefits:** -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ision benefits that include healthcare navigation assistance. - Access to a mental health benefit at no cost. - Employer provided life and disability insurance. - $5,250 Tuition Reimbursement per year. - Immediate 401(k) match. - 40 hours paid volunteer time off. - A culture committed to community engagement and social impact. - Up to 12 weeks parental leave at 100% pay and a financial benefit for adoption and surrogacy for non-physician team members once eligibility requirements are met. **Responsibilities:** Under the direction of the Site Physician(s) and Practice Manager, serves as a primary assistant to physicians and nurses. Practices high quality medical care in performing a variety of patient care activities such as preparation for appointments, minor exams and procedures, laboratory and maintenance controls, patient documentation, and various office duties. - Responsible for all duties included in the Medical Assistant job description. - Takes inventory and performs ordering of supplies. - Assists with coordinating staff meetings. - Supervises work performed by department and may delegate work to staff members. - Counsels and coaches the team by guiding, directing, motivating, and mediating conflict resolution. - Assists with staff development, new employee orientation, and training. - Monitors and ensures staff compliance with policies and procedures. - May be responsible for performance evaluations as required by Human Resources. - Responsible for managing the schedule, time keeping, and payroll if necessary. - All other duties as assigned. **Qualifications:** - High School diploma or GED and a graduate of an accredited Medical Assistant or Paramedic program required. - Certified or Registered preferred but not necessary - CPR Certification required - A minimum of 2 years MA/CMA experience preferably in the medical field - Experienced in staff roles with a history of good performance - Leadership skills - Multi-tasking - Time management - Teamwork - Medical terminology - Ability to provide accurate and sufficient charting/messages - Able to listen, provide direction, relay information in a professional manner that is appropriate to audience and respond to questions within scope of his/her knowledge as well as being open to constructive criticism - Ability to work full time and flexibility to work varying hours - Ability to travel to all locations at any given time - Ability to work multiple positions for the specific department: i.e. phones, scheduling of appointments, rooming, procedures - Conveys a warm, caring and approachable demeanor - Displays unconditional respect toward others - Able to sense others feelings and perspectives - Must be able to get along with others, be a team player, accept feedback from others, and be able to follow work rules The compensation for this role includes a base pay range of $23.76-26.03 for a Lead Medical Assistant and $24.76-27.03 for a Lead Certified Medical Assistant with the actual pay determined by factors such as skills, experience…
